Stock Pioneer Hiss...

I know it's there, has anyone figured out how to get rid of it yet?

At low volume the stereo has a weak hiss in it. I have had it in both my SS/sc's with the pioneer 7 speaker system. I have currently replaced the amp, speakers, sub, and installed a RF 360.1 for RCA interface. The hiss is obviously from the Stock Head unit. (I grabbed high inputs from after the stock amp and at the headunit and have the same hiss)

Do I need to run a new ground to the stock radio?

I will eventually be changing out the Head unit, but $1500+ is not money I have right now. and the hiss is limiting my output/volume. (I'm loud enough to hear over the windows down at 90, but know more is there) I just have it set so that the hiss is as minimal as possible at min volume. The audio itself is clear, just don't like the factory hiss.
